Mace theft: SDP wants perpetrators prosecuted

The Social Democratic Party (SDP) has described last Wednesday’s invasion of the upper chamber of the National Assembly as a great threat to democracy.

The SDP National Publicity Secretary, Alhaji Alfa Mohammed, condemned the action while reacting to the development yesterday in Abuja.

The party, which said all lovers of democracy should rise against the “dangerous development”, urged  security agencies to do more than recovering the mace by digging deep to get and prosecute the sponsors of the invasion.

Mohammed said the development was also a rehearsal for the orchestration of crisis on a larger scale in the country.

“We have all struggled to get this democracy we are now enjoying. We should not allow any over ambitious politician or surrogates of politicians to derail it,” he said.
